I have given this cleanser 4 out of 5 solely because it is so obscenely expensive. The small 150ml bottle is £28 and the large 450ml bottle is £58.60. It does have some beautiful essential oils in it, but I think that regardless the price is above and beyond what is reasonable, and that is the ONLY negative thing I have to say about this cleanser.

I've been using this for a couple of weeks. I decided to purchase after I received a sample with my Nobara stick foundation and I absolutely fell in love with it.

'A/I' stands for 'anti-inflammatory' and it's the richest formula which they offer to people who have dry or easily irritated skin. The formula is really novel: it's an oil cleanser which you massage onto dry skin, and then splash a little water onto to 'emulsify'. It then turns to something like milk, and splashes off incredibly easily. Essential oils condition and soften the skin and the clever synthetics allow it to turn into the milk which gets it all off. It removes make up of all kinds with the greatest of ease - and without a trace. I don't use cotton wool, muslin, a flannel, or anything to wash my face with it. I just use my hands and gently massage, and away go foundation, waterproof eyeliner, mascara - the lot.

It leaves my skin feeling incredibly soft, and cleans fabulously. I always tone with cotton pads (I love Lush's 'Breath of Fresh Air' aloe and seaweed toner) so if my cleanser leaves any traces behind I know about it - and this cleanser certainly doesn't.

Since using it, my skin has become noticeably softer, and the tone noticeably more even. i use this as a makeup remover and it does a good job. however, it doesn't remove waterproof eyeliner or mascara easily. i use a separate eye makeup remover because it seems to require too much rubbing and i don't like getting oil in my eyes. as well as removing makeup, this helps keep my pores clear - i can actually feel and see the gunk that comes out of my pores while i gently massage this on my face. this hasn't caused any irritation on my sensitive/acne-prone combination skin. the first time i got to try this was when i was at a Shu Uemura counter and the MA tried using the UV Base on me. i had a reaction to it and she used the A/I to remove it and immediately the burning sensation eased. i've been using it since. the smell is pleasant. it makes me look forward to my night regimen. any oil will leave a residue, but it's good to use because it's the best thing to dissolve makeup and natural oil. just follow with a regular cleanser. a downside is that this stuff is expensive! but it does last quite a while. i use two pumps to get good slip so i'm not tugging at my skin. UPDATE: the large 450ml size has lasted me 9 months with daily use so it's really not that expensive. definitely HG!
